There are several ways to seal an envelope, including using adhesive methods like licking the glue or using a sticker or tape. You can also employ mechanical methods, such as using a wax seal or a heat sealer for plastic envelopes. Additionally, creative options include using decorative washi tape or string to secure the envelope. Overall, the sealing method can vary based on the materials available and the desired aesthetic.

Where is the proper placement of anniversary seal on envelope?

The anniversary seal is typically placed on the back flap of the envelope, centered for a neat appearance. Alternatively, it can be positioned in the lower right corner of the front side, depending on personal preference. Ensure that the seal is applied securely and that it complements the overall design of the envelope.

How do you know the back and front face of envelope?

The back of the envelope will be the triangular-shaped part that folds down in back; it usually has some kind of adhesive to seal the envelope (most often by moistening the strip).
